One of the most common uses of slide switches is in consumer electronics, such as remote controls, audio equipment, and toys. Their design allows for easy operation, making them user-friendly. Moreover, slide switches come in various configurations, including single-pole single-throw (SPST) and single-pole double-throw (SPDT), providing flexibility for different circuit requirements. Understanding these configurations is essential when selecting a slide switch for your project to ensure it meets your operational needs.
Slide switches are also favored for their durability and reliability. They are designed to withstand repeated use, making them ideal for applications where longevity is a priority. The mechanical nature of the switch allows for a tactile feedback that users often find satisfying, aiding in the overall user experience. For manufacturers and designers, this reliability translates into reduced maintenance costs and improved product lifespan.
Another important aspect to consider is the size and mounting options of slide switches. They come in various sizes, which allows engineers to choose one that fits neatly into their designs, regardless of how compact the space may be. Additionally, slide switches can be mounted on PCBs (Printed Circuit Boards) or customized to fit specific enclosures. This versatility is crucial in modern electronic design, where space constraints are common.
When selecting a slide switch, pay attention to the electrical specifications, including voltage and current ratings. It's also essential to consider environmental factors such as exposure to moisture or dust, as some slide switches are designed with protective features to enhance their performance in challenging conditions. Knowing the operating environment can help you choose a switch that will function optimally over its lifetime.
